#89c8c5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#89c8c5 is composed of 53.7% red, 78.4%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.5%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 177.1 degrees, a saturation of 36.4% and a lightness of 66.1%. #89c8c5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#13918b.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

Shades and Tints of #89c8c5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010202 is the darkest color, while #f4fafa is the lightest one.
